1. Deuter Kid Comfort
Parents adore the Deuter Kid Comfort for its outstanding stability and ventilation. This backpack boasts an adjustable torso, allowing adults to share carrying duties seamlessly. The plush child cockpit, complete with a microfleece headrest and foot stirrups, ensures comfort for young adventurers. Suitable for children from about 9 months, once they can sit independently, it’s designed for a load range of 20–53 lb. Weighing approximately 7.1 lb with 14 L of storage, it’s perfect for family hikes. Its thoughtful design keeps both child and parent at ease, regardless of the trail’s challenges.

3. Thule Sapling
The Thule Sapling is cherished by parents for its super-easy torso and hip-belt adjustments. Quick swaps between parents are a breeze. The side-panel opening is a clever touch for loading restless kids. With a 22 L gear compartment and side-zip access, it’s convenient even while wearing the pack. Designed for children up to 48.5 lb and about 40 inches in height, it combines practicality with comfort. 4. Kelty Journey PerfectFIT (Signature / Elite)
Kelty Journey PerfectFIT is a value favorite, thanks to its PerfectFIT™ Suspension that adjusts quickly for different wearers. Sporting an aluminum “roll-cage” style frame and a 5-point harness, it secures and supports both child and gear up to a max load of 48.5 lb. The Elite version offers approximately 26 L of storage, accommodating extra essentials. It’s an ideal choice for families seeking reliability and efficiency without breaking the bank. 5. Ergobaby Omni Breeze
The Ergobaby Omni Breeze excels for tiny hikers, usable from as little as 7 lb up to 45 lb, approximately 0–48 months. With all carry positions and breathable mesh, it manages heat efficiently, making it ideal for babies transitioning between walking and riding. When a frame feels like overkill, this soft-carrier is a stellar choice. Parents cherish its adaptability and ease of use, emphasizing its practicality for daily walks or longer hikes. 7. REI Co-op Flash 22
The REI Co-op Flash 22 is a parent favorite, weighing just about 14 oz. Hydration-compatible with a removable sit pad, it provides just enough pockets for essential kid gear like diapers, wipes, and snacks. Its price-to-performance ratio appeals to families seeking value without sacrificing quality. This daypack is perfect for short, spontaneous hikes or daily excursions. 9. Osprey Manta 34 (men) / Mira (women)
The Osprey Manta 34 and Mira are ideal for full-day family hikes. Equipped with a 2.5 L reservoir and included raincover, they offer abundant organization and a ventilated back panel. Extra space for kid layers, lunch, and a small first-aid kit makes them indispensable for extended adventures. Parents appreciate their thoughtful design, ensuring that every item has its place.
